I have been asked to return a package to a company called Vlingmoda address jiaqin jiang, Building 2, Phase II, New Thinking Enterprise Park, Junhe Avenue, 510080, Baiyun District, Guangzhou, 19124077936. I ordered a climbing frame and received a scarf! To get a refund I need to return the scarf however I am not convinced this is a genuine address and that I am wasting my money. Can someone please confirm because I will not get a refund if they do not receive the package.
I have received a tracking code from the seller "LY7590562001416CN" which I have no clue if it's genuine or not since they didn't mention on what platform I can track my order. After loads of research, I found out that the seller could have used this company to have shipped my item due to the (CN) code at the end however I haven't been successful to use the code to track my package at all.
It would be greatly appreciated if someone could inform me if the tracking code is genuine and if so where my package is as I was expecting it today.